#219c72 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#219c72 is composed of 12.9% red, 61.2%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 26.9%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 159.5 degrees, a saturation of 65.1% and a lightness of 37.1%. #219c72 color hex could be obtained by blending #42ffe4 with #003900.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#219c72 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#219c72 has RGB values of R:33, G:156, B:114 and CMYK values of C:0.79, M:0, Y:0.27,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 2202738.
